Lines of weaknesses occur in a headland, Abrasion and hydraulic action erode the fault to form a cave, Erosion continues to widen and deepen the cave, The sea cuts through to form an arch, The sea continues to erode the foot of the arch and widens it, Eventually the roof of the arch collapses, Part of the headland is now isolated as a stack, Over time more the waves undercut … Answers: 1. continue. Natural arches commonly form where inland cliffs, coastal cliffs, fins or stacks are subject to erosion from the sea, rivers or weathering (subaerial processes).. -The cave becomes larger and eventually breaks through the headland to form an arch.-The base of the arch continually becomes wider through further erosion, until its roof becomes too heavy and collapses into the sea.
